// eefw-security-173-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-173-end One problems that generate a no-deposit added bonus safer or high-risk try three – Dallas Area Municipal Authority

One problems that generate a no-deposit added bonus safer or high-risk try three

No strings beforehand, but don’t wade thinkin’ it’s absolute charity

Such as, due to VIP programs, of a lot casinos give out no deposit incentives to help you honor respect. No-deposit incentives are going to be section of a pleasant added bonus having the latest players. The new sweepstakes obtainable through the Sportzino application is actually solely paid and you will applied because of the SSPS LLC.

In the event your gambling enterprise membership has already been financed, a great cashback otherwise refund bonus may serve as a no-deposit award. To ensure you never lose-out, choose into your casino’s current email address and you can text message reputation when you find yourself prepared to and start to become towards push notifications if you are using the new local casino software. Certain no deposit incentives require that you enter into a certain incentive code to trigger the deal. When mega dice casino online you find yourself these types of need you to put a first amount, having less betting standards form your immediately continue everything you earn, have a tendency to of a more impressive number of 100 % free spins than just you might make it through no deposit also provides. Probably the most sought after local casino campaign, no-deposit without wagering incentives do not require one to put hardly any money to obtain the added bonus, as well as have no betting criteria that you need to complete immediately after. That being said, when you’re considering the option of harbors to make use of your own zero put extra towards, heed people who have reduced volatility and you will a leading RTP percentage more than 96% for the best odds of getting a winnings in this a small quantity of spins.

The no-deposit incentives will get particular fine print

This assures a fair playing sense when you are making it possible for people to profit on the no-deposit totally free spins has the benefit of. To withdraw payouts regarding totally free spins, players must satisfy particular wagering requirements lay because of the DuckyLuck Gambling enterprise. Such incentives are very good for the fresh members who would like to discuss the fresh gambling enterprise without having any monetary risk. DuckyLuck Casino also provides unique gambling enjoy with various playing alternatives and you can glamorous no-deposit totally free revolves bonuses. Even after these types of standards, the fresh new assortment and you will quality of the brand new game build Ports LV a great best selection for professionals seeking to no deposit totally free revolves. Although not, the latest no-deposit totally free revolves from the Ports LV have particular betting standards one players have to satisfy to withdraw the payouts.

As such, it’s simply well worth saying no-deposit bonuses if they justify the fresh new date you need to setup. When you are a normal pro, you’ll be able to usually receive a no deposit birthday celebration incentive from the means regarding added bonus money to wager on your favorite games. Shortly after a player features collected adequate things, they’re able to in order to get them for different perks, including incentive spins, extra financing, or any other prizes.

In most cases discover requirements even for a great deal more support bonuses around. Casinos on the internet provide loyalty zero-put bonuses so you’re able to regular, going back people. Fortunately whether or not is that gambling enterprises commonly both would 100 % free spins zero-deposit incentives getting existing members, to market the fresh slot games on the site.

No deposit bonuses is actually most commonly made use of in the a real income casinos, and they are a greatest opportinity for casinos to get the brand new people. Definitely understand & comprehend the full words & standards for the provide and every other bonuses in the Air Las vegas before you sign up. By placing and you will investing ?ten, members can also be allege a much deeper incredible 200 Totally free Spins ahead of one’s fifty no deposit totally free revolves already credited.

Tough, people payouts you get out of playing ineligible games is voided, definition you can easily lose out on possible winnings. Overlooking Betting RequirementsOne of the biggest areas of no-deposit bonuses is the wagering demands. Try this advice to ensure you will get the most worth out of their bonus and you can maximizing your odds of cashing your payouts.